Antiseptic chitosan acetate-chlorhexidine spray for wound cleaning
Lokitha Paduvetnaya1, Joel Maria Joju1, Tanushree Suresh1
1Polymeric Biomaterials Lab, School of Nanosciences and Molecular Medicine, Amrita Vishwa Vidyapeetham, Kochi, India.
None:
The presence of microbial biofilms in acute and chronic wound infections creates a significant dermal complication as these biofilms interfere with wound healing and complicate the regenerative process. Effective cleaning of wound bed remains essential because it eliminates necrotic materials, biofilms, and contaminants leading to faster treatment and decreased secondary infections. A novel antiseptic spray formulation using chitosan acetate (CA) and chlorhexidine (CHX) was developed aiming infection control. In the present study, an antiseptic CA-CHX spray, with poly (vinyl alcohol) (PVA) as the film-forming agent was formulated. FTIR studies confirmed the incorporation of CHX in the CA-CHX spray. FESEM images showed spherical shape of the particles with an average size of 1μm. The CA-CHX spray exhibited excellent spraying ability, remarkable film-forming property and stability across different temperature ranges. In vitro antibacterial and anti-biofilm activity was studied against Escherichia coli, Staphylococcus aureus, and MRSA. In vivo fly infection model using wild-type Drosophila melanogaster further proved antibacterial property of the CA-CHX spray against these bacteria. To understand the cytotoxicity effect of CA and CA-CHX spray, cell viability study was conducted against the L929 cells. These research findings demonstrated that the developed antiseptic CA-CHX spray could be effectively used for wound cleaning.

The hand washing procedure itself includes the following steps. First, cover cuts, if any, on hands with a waterproof dressing. Cuts and abrasions can become contaminated with bacteria hindering the ability to clean the area thoroughly. In addition, repeated hand washing can worsen an injury. Cleaning
The cleaning process usually involves using water with detergents or enzymatic cleaner and removing foreign material from objects and surfaces, including organic material such as body fluids or inorganic material like soil.
